HELLO ALL,

I am not sure if we should do more than one character meal and which one we should do. Honestly my DD5 LOVES Ariel and the other princesses. MY DS3 would most likely think Mickey was cool, but he hasnt selected really a "character" yet.

MY DS likes cereal and pancakes, but it seems that most of the breakfasts only offer scrambled eggs, which isn't going to happen. We could do lunch or dinner, I just personally prefer to cram a lot of food in them before we hit the parks otherwise they avoid eating when they are too "busy"

Suggestions or tips? I am getting the ddp but I am not sure of where else to eat yet.
 
The character breakfasts are all either buffets or all you can eat family-style meals. You may be looking at CRT and Akershus for princesses, which are a little different (fixed-price menu meals). Usually you can get a variety there, not just eggs. I know CRT has french toast sticks for kids.

At buffets there will be selection of "bread" items, and you're not stuck with eggs. I don't like eggs myself so I am always noticing where you can get things other than eggs.

Do they like Winnie the Pooh? You could try Crystal Palace. Mickey will be at Chef Mickey's and Tusker House (both buffets). Cape May is supposed to be a good breakfast buffet. No Mickey or princesses, but Goofy and Minnie and Donald are there.

Another good option may be the breakfast at 1900 Park Fare (Mad Hatter and Alice, Mary Poppins, I think Pooh and Tigger too)
 
I would recommend the Princess Storybook Breakfast as it has a small buffet and family style hot food served to the table. Chef Mickey`s might be a good choice for the Fab Five. I thought most breakfast buffets had cold cereal choices. I seem to remember thinking the $ was a lot if you just ate a bowl of cereal :confused3 But we went to a lot of breakfast buffets because we like to start the day with a big breakfast. :banana:
 

I agree that you should look at Chef Mickey's or Crystal Palace...even Tusker House with Donald. Those are buffets and offer a HUGE variety of foods. Not just eggs.
The have pancakes, waffles, french toast (puffed french toast at CP), cereals, breads, meats like ham and turkey, bacon, sausage. Of course eggs too. And usually each buffet has other dishes that are "just theirs". Don't think you will be disappointed.
